Keywords: Vocabulary, Students’ Perception, X, Media Social Vocabulary is one of the important aspects in learning English, but there are still many students who have difficulty in expanding vocabulary due to various factors, such as low interest in learning, monotonous learning methods, and limited media. In today's digital era, social media especially X provides new opportunities in supporting vocabulary learning. Therefore, the utilization of X as a learning media can be an attractive alternative for students, especially English students, to develop their English skills through interactive features and learning accounts available on the X platform. The purpose of this study is to find out the perceptions of English Department students towards the ease of use of the X social media platform as one of the social media that can be used to support English vocabulary learning, and the challenges faced by students in using the X platform. The research method used is descriptive qualitative with data obtained from pre questionnaires and main questionnaires using a Likert scale to 30 selected respondents, namely English students who use X as a supporting medium for learning English vocabulary from various universities on the island of Java. Then in-depth interviews were conducted with 15 selected students, as well as documentation in the form of photos to complement the data and strengthen validity. The results of the pre questionnaire used to obtain respondents and the results obtained a total of 93 respondents but only 30 respondents who fit the predetermined criteria, then the main questionnaire showed that the majority of students had a positive perception of the use of X such as providing benefits in its use, easy to use, and supporting vocabulary mastery through the features available. Meanwhile, the interview results reinforced the findings from the questionnaire by following learning accounts on X and revealed some challenges experienced by students in using X as a medium for learning English vocabulary such as distraction from non-educative content, limited vocabulary explanation and difficulty in following consistent educational accounts. This research shows that the X platform has the potential to be an effective and enjoyable medium for English vocabulary learning if used appropriately and wisely.
